Whale Deposits 1M USDC to HyperLiquid and Opens LIT Short (1x) – On-Chain Trading Alert
According to @OnchainLens, a whale deposited 1,000,000 USDC into HyperLiquid and opened a LIT short position with 1x leverage, source: Onchain Lens on X Jan 13, 2026 https://twitter.com/OnchainLens/status/2010941872278311169.
